Найти тему
Про 1С

Как разделить клиентов на бизнес регионы в 1С КА 2.5.

НСИ и администрирование \ CRM и маркетинг

-2

После включения данной настройки "Бизнес-регионы" как в списке клиентов так и в карточке клиента, добавляется дополнительный реквизит "Бизнес-регион"

-3
-4

Карту, на которую предполагается вывод контрагентов в разрезе бизнес-регионов найти проблематично.

Для того чтобы достичь уникальности в справочнике "Бизнес-регионы", рекомендую заполнять его на основании классификатора

-5
-6
-7

Но из-за того, что возникают определённые сложности с поиском карты *.geo, собственно, возникают проблемы с заполнением по географическим регионам.

-8

На текущий момент я нашел, на просторах сети интернет решение

ребята на Инфостарте нашли решение данной задачи https://forum.infostart.ru/forum9/topic266528/

но недостаток этой задачи в том, что доступный файл карты актуален на 2021 год, насколько я понимаю.

А после этого 2021 у нас в стране добавилось несколько регионов.

Код продублирую

&НаКлиенте Процедура Команда1(Команда)
Файл = Новый ДвоичныеДанные("C:\v8_422C_67.geo"); Адрес = ПоместитьВоВременноеХранилище(Файл); Команда1НаСервере(Адрес);

КонецПроцедуры
&НаСервере Процедура Команда1НаСервере(Адрес)
ИмяВременогоФайла = ПолучитьИмяВременногоФайла(".geo");
ПутьКФайлуПриемнику = ИмяВременогоФайла;
ДвоичныеДанныеФайла = ПолучитьИзВременногоХранилища(Адрес); ДвоичныеДанныеФайла.Записать(Строка(ПутьКФайлуПриемнику));

ГеоСхема = Новый ГеографическаяСхема; ГеоСхема.Прочитать(ПутьКФайлуПриемнику);

СтруктураХраненияСхемы = Новый Структура("Название, ГеоСхема"); СтруктураХраненияСхемы.Вставить("Название", "Карта"); СтруктураХраненияСхемы.Вставить("ГеоСхема", ГеоСхема); Константы.ГеографическаяСхемаДляОтчетов.Установить(Новый ХранилищеЗначения(СтруктураХраненияСхемы));
КонецПроцедуры

-9

Карта + обработка лежит здесь

Обработка примитивная

Здесь необходимо прописать полный путь к файлу карты

У меня как пример:

C:\temp\Регионы и города России.geo и нажать на кнопку "Команда1"

-10

Цель этой обработки, загрузить классификатор, для бизнес регионов

После этого, классификатор начинает открываться

-11

Регионы, которых нет в этом списке придется добавлять вручную, благо их не так много...

Но в ручной добавлении бизнес-региона также есть небольшая проблемка.

Пример.

Добавляем регион "Крым Респ"

-12

Но, для того, чтобы для примера использовать данный регион в отчете "Карта продаж", то новому региону, требуется заполнить скрытый реквизит "Значение географического региона"

-13

По первым двум числа которого и можно определять код региона.

Смысл ответа фирмы 1С, заключается в том, что на текущий момент актуальных версий карт нет и когда планируется обновить карты, дата не определена.